Transaction 75ae2959c335868bf2c4bb55eaac7db22af1e7df7afd596724ae5d5efcd12c88

256 Input
2 Outputs
  • 75ae2959c335868bf2c4bb55eaac7db22af1e7df7afd596724ae5d5efcd12c88:0
  • value  29800290
    address  36yWzhf9pL2D2w4gkRSe1RQrAeqLNhdJQJ
  • 75ae2959c335868bf2c4bb55eaac7db22af1e7df7afd596724ae5d5efcd12c88:1
  • value  29988824
    address  bc1qwv84d76gda984zz9mlqas5zjl5deuma2x85aqu